About Tao Han

Tao Han is a scholar working on Ceramics and Composites, Radiation and Materials Chemistry, having authored 186 papers that have together received 3.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Luminescence Properties of Advanced Materials (89 papers), Perovskite Materials and Applications (34 papers) and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(29 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Materials Chemistry (2.0k citations), Ceramics and Composites (212 citations) and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(589 citations). Tao Han has collaborated with scholars based in China, Russia and United States. Frequent co-authors include Lingling Peng, Tianchun Lang, Bitao Liu, Darrell H. Reneker, Alexander L. Yarin, Cong Zhao, Shuangqiang Fang, Thomas C. Vogelmann, Аlexey N. Yakovlev and Shixiu Cao. Their work appears in journ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Journal of Power Sources.
